Rediscovering Poetry: The Soul of Punjabi Expression

No exploration of Punjabi literature is complete without delving into its poetic traditions. The rhythmic cadences of Punjabi Poetry (?????? ?????) have long served as a vessel for emotion, spirituality, and activism.

Whether it's the romantic verses of Shiv Kumar Batalvi or the revolutionary spirit of Amrita Pritam, ???????? in Punjabi bring language to life with unmatched passion and beauty. Todays poets are carrying this torch forward, writing pieces that grapple with identity, displacement, and hope in the global Punjabi context.

Engaging with ?????? ????? is not just a literary exercise it's a deeply emotional and communal experience. These poems echo the voices of ancestors and connect us to the rhythms of a homeland many have never seen but deeply feel.

Education as Empowerment: Learning Punjabi in Diaspora

In recent years, educational institutions and cultural centers across the U.S. have seen increased interest in Punjabi language classes. From weekend schools to university electives, the demand is clear: families want their children to grow up grounded in their heritage.

Learning ?????? also supports bilingual literacy, cognitive development, and cultural empathy. For many students, especially second-generation immigrants, studying their heritage language gives them the confidence and context to understand their family histories and personal identities.

Language programs that integrate literature, poetry, and storytelling go beyond textbook education. They create a full immersion into cultural values, ethical traditions, and artistic expressions that are often missing from mainstream curriculum.
